Buy-and-hold: Newmont Mining
Newmont Mining, a gold mining giant, has been feeling the heat after some disappointing results. It has yet to fully capitalize on the precious metals surge in 2024.
Despite the obstacles, Newmont boasts a P/E ratio of 1.5, representing a 19% discount compared to its five-year average. This significant drop in price may make it an attractive prospect for bold investors.
Buy-and-hold: LVMH
Remarkably, LVMH reveals an even steeper discount of 29% in terms of its five-year average P/E ratio. The luxury goods conglomerate has faced tough times due to reduced consumer spending.
Still, given its dominant position in the luxury market and the diversity of its brand portfolio, LVMH remains an intriguing option, particularly at these reduced rates.
Buy-and-hold: McCormick
Lastly, McCormick, a leading player in the global spices and flavorings market, shows promising potential as well. Its lackluster performance in recent times is due mostly to operational challenges.
Currently, McCormick is sporting a 13% discount in its five-year average P/E ratio. If the company has successfully navigated the internal hurdles, a potential purchase opportunity might be at hand.
